fix(header): iOS headers in MD app are not hidden (#29164)

Submit multiple pull requests if needed. --> ## What is the current behavior? <!-- Please describe the current behavior that you are modifying. --> I missed an edge case in #28277 that caused an MD headers in an MD app to be hidden due to the presence of an iOS header (via `mode="ios"`). This was happening because I forgot to scope the selector in `header.ios.scss` to only iOS headers. ## What is the new behavior? <!-- Please describe the behavior or changes that are being added by this PR. --> - The headers in the relevant selector are now scoped to the iOS headers which avoids this bug while preserving the anti-flicker mechanism added in the linked PR. ## Does this introduce a breaking change? - [ ] Yes - [x] No <!-- If this introduces a breaking change: 1.
